Psalm 55:21-23
New King James Version
21 (A)The words of his mouth were smoother than butter,
But war was in his heart;
His words were softer than oil,
Yet they were drawn swords.
22 (B)Cast your burden on the Lord,
And (C)He shall sustain you;
He shall never permit the righteous to be [a]moved.
23 But You, O God, shall bring them down to the pit of destruction;
(D)Bloodthirsty and deceitful men (E)shall not live out half their days;
But I will trust in You.

Psalm 55:21-23
New International Version
21 His talk is smooth as butter,(A)
yet war is in his heart;
his words are more soothing than oil,(B)
yet they are drawn swords.(C)
22 Cast your cares on the Lord
and he will sustain you;(D)
he will never let
the righteous be shaken.(E)
23 But you, God, will bring down the wicked
into the pit(F) of decay;
the bloodthirsty and deceitful(G)
will not live out half their days.(H)
But as for me, I trust in you.(I)
